Abstract

Due to the absence of the effective identification and coping approaches of the sympathetic inrush current, the mal-operation of differential protection may be occasionally caused by sympathetic inrush current. In order to address this issue, the features of the sympathetic inrush current and the influence of the sympathetic inrush current on the differential protection are analyzed in detail in this paper. It is discovered that the second harmonic phase angle difference between the inrush current and the sympathetic inrush current are nearly 180°. Based on this, an identification and coping approaches for the sympathetic inrush current utilizing the information sharing between the smart substations is proposed in this paper. The effectiveness of this method is validated by the digital simulation and dynamic model experiment.
